The People Who Review My Books, Generally, Are Kind Of Youngish Culture Writers Who Aspire To Write Books, Or Write Opinion Pieces About What They Think Of Neil Young, Or Why They Quit Watching Er Or Whatever. And Because Of That, I Think There's A Lot Of People Who Write About My Books With The Premise Of, "why This Guy? Why Not Me?"
-Chuck Klosterman
